The National Household Travel Survey (NHTS) previously called
the Nationwide Personal Transportation Survey (NPTS) serves
as the nation's inventory of daily personal travel. It is
the only authoritative source of national data on daily trips
including purpose of the trip, means of transportation, how
long the trip took, day of the week and month, number of people
on the trip etc.
In 1995 and again in 2001, NYSDOT participated with the Federal
Highway Administration as one of several add-on areas. NYSDOT
purchased additional household samples to increase the coverage
and reliability of the NPTS data for analysis of the travel
patterns of residents within New York State.

In 2003, the Tompkins County Planning Department requested
and received a Special Tabulation from the U.S. Bureau of
the Census that provided separate sets of data for "college
students" and "non-college students" for Tompkins
County (by municipality).
